# Flag Rollout Approvals — Lanternmoss

Hey future maintainers — quick rules of the road. Any flag going past 10% of traffic in Lanternmoss needs an approval entry in the rollout ledger. Kill-switch flags skip review but must be documented within 24 hours. Percentage bumps are self-serve up to 50%; beyond that, you need a second pair of eyes from the platform crew. Don't delete flags until they've sat fully ramped for two weeks. When in doubt, the approval call belongs to the person named below.

approver of hahog-hahap = Ulaath Praael

Quick summary for department heads before Thursday's review. We're asking for a mid-cycle top-up to replace the aging Orventa build servers — the ones behind the Pellwick release delays. Rough ask: 18% over the original line item, offset partly by deferring the Castermill office refresh.

If you've got competing asks, flag them before the session, not during. Finance wants one consolidated request, not five.

There's one strategic consideration that drives the timing, noted confidentially below.

board note of yagug-taweg: Only 34 of the 546 pilot accounts renewed Norael, so a churn review is set for April 24. Zorvanox Freight is in early talks to buy Oliwynox Works for about $200.7 million.

# Pagination config — Lanternfish Public API
#
# Welcome aboard. All list endpoints are cursor-paginated; offset params
# were removed in v3. PAGE_SIZE_DEFAULT=25 and PAGE_SIZE_MAX=100 are hard
# caps enforced at the gateway, not per-route. Cursors are opaque — never
# parse them client-side or in tests. Raising PAGE_SIZE_MAX needs a perf
# review first. Cursors are signed before leaving the service, and the
# signing secret is set on the line directly below.

vault entry, yagef-bahop: COURIER_KEY29=5cc62eb51255862256337c33c5be9

Subject: Memtrace cut-over complete

Team,

Cut-over to Memtrace v2 for GPU memory profiling finished last night. Old v1 agents are disabled; any tickets referencing v1 dashboards should be closed as resolved-by-migration. Sampling overhead is now under 2% and allocation traces include kernel names. Known gap: profiles older than 30 days were not migrated. Point customers at the v2 docs for setup questions. For reference when troubleshooting, the agent now runs with the following configuration.

settings of bagaf-bawip:
[aldax]
port = 5000
region = south-4
host = aldax.brasklabs.corp
team = brivan
timeout_ms = 2000
retries = 2